FPG - Triangulation Perturbation

Salzburg Database

Our implementation fpg is based on the approach originally proposed by O’Rourke and Virmani. Given a regular polygon P, its vertices are translated in the plane while maintaining the polygon’s simplicity.

The implementation is being developed as part of a master thesis by Philipp Mayer. Source code is available on github.
